under kde i open the cdrom this path
system:/media/cdrom
but when i play a mpe file or a video file it is copied to my home path.
where did i make a mistake?

KDE media apps do not play from the cdrom (Kaffeine in particular). They will copy the file to your disk and play from there. Normally it will copy to /tmp then delete the file once you have finished with it.
